Madrid, 13 May 2020. - Línea Directa Aseguradora has donated over 36,000 euros to the "Commercial Management" and "Integrated" programmes, in partnership with the Randstad Foundation, to boost the employment and training of people with disabilities in these difficult times caused by the COVID-19 pandemic.

This donation will enable expansion of Línea Directa's support and commitment through programmes such as "Commercial Management", in which more than 480 people participated in the first quarter of the year alone, with 113 being hired by various companies.

This programme taught by Línea Directa volunteers was launched in 2018 and features a course for people with physical, mental and sensory disabilities. It offers useful training to facilitate employability in commercial roles. The course is being delivered digitally, despite the limitations caused by COVID-19.

The objectives of this programme and the "Integrated" programme are to promote equal opportunities in access to education for people with disabilities, facilitating their integration into employment and work to achieve a fair and inclusive social ecosystem for people with disabilities. A further objective is to develop partnerships to share knowledge, commitment and resources to maximise the positive impact on society.

These initiatives are part of Línea Directa's commitment to diversity and relate to three of the United Nations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s): Reducing Inequalities, Promoting Decent Work and Economic Growth, and Quality Education.
